Neon Inferno — A Cyberpunk Run-and-Gun Set in 2055 New York

Step into a neon-soaked, dystopian New York City in 2055 with Neon Inferno, a retro-styled action game developed by Zenovia Interactive for PC. The title blends old-school 2D pixel art with modern design to create a fast-paced shooter/platformer set in a metropolis that has fallen beyond saving. Players take on violent street warfare to secure control for a powerful crime syndicate known only as the Family.

World, Tone, and Visual Style

Neon Inferno recreates classic arcade aesthetics through crisp pixel visuals while layering futuristic, cyberpunk flourishes. The environments shift between dense streets and layered foreground/background arenas, delivering a visual nod to golden-era action games while giving a distinctly modern, gritty vibe.

Core Gameplay Elements

  • Precision platforming combined with shoot‑’em‑up combat keeps momentum high and demands tight input timing.
  • Multiple upgradable weapons are available to loot and modify, encouraging experimentation and varied combat styles.
  • Combat spans both foreground and background planes, letting you slice through different layers of the battlefield.
  • A punishing, fast-paced approach challenges players to master movement, aiming, and resource management.

Playable Operatives and Narrative Role

You select one of two assassins—Angelo Morano or Mariana Vitti—both working for the Family. Their mission is to neutralize rival factions and eliminate any threats to their syndicate’s grip on the city. The campaign threads street-level skirmishes with larger-scale encounters that emphasize both one-on-one action and chaotic firefights.

Soundtrack and Atmosphere

The game’s soundtrack complements the visuals with driving, atmospheric tracks that heighten tension and nostalgia. Music cues and sound design emphasize each encounter, helping to immerse players in the urban decay and frenetic combat.

Accessibility, Modes, and Player Options

  • Local cooperative play lets two players team up to tackle the streets together.
  • An Arcade Mode (designed for a 1‑credit clear) provides a classic, high‑score oriented challenge.
  • Difficulty sliders let beginners and veterans tune the experience to their skill level.
  • A content warning: rapid flashing and intense visual effects may trigger discomfort for players with photosensitive conditions.

Patch 1 — Fixes and Adjustments

The first post-launch update addresses stability, balance, and quality‑of‑life concerns raised by the community. Key changes include:

  • The issue causing equipped weapons to disappear after restarting or on a game over has been resolved.
  • Difficulty curves for the easiest and intermediate settings have been rebalanced to be more approachable.
  • In-stage HUD now has an optional timer display to help speedrunners and score chasers.
  • Prices in the in-game shop for gunslingers have been standardized and adjusted for better progression pacing.
  • General performance optimizations across a range of hardware improve frame stability and load times.
  • The mash-fire exploit has been removed; to partially offset that change, a 15% boost to auto-fire has been applied.

Further tweaks and a roadmap for upcoming fixes are planned for a future Patch 2.
